Court halts CCSS retroactive collections from self-employed workers

Q COSTARICA — The Administrative Court has put a stop to the Caja Costarricense de Seguro Social (CCSS) — Costa Rican Social Security Fund, charging retroactive payments to self-employed workers (Trabajadores independientes in Spanish).
